Method
- Gently fold the finely chopped salmon, ½ cup Panko, egg, chives, salt, and pepper in a bowl. Cover and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
- Scoop the chilled mixture and roll into golf-ball-sized spheres, then coat the outside lightly in the remaining Panko breadcrumbs.
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Pan-fry the salmon balls for 6-8 minutes, turning gently until golden and cooked through.
- While the salmon cooks, blend the avocado, Greek yogurt, lime juice, garlic, and a pinch of salt until perfectly smooth.
- Arrange the crispy hot salmon balls on a plate, drizzle generously with the cool avocado sauce, and garnish with fresh parsley.
Notes
Always chill the raw salmon mixture in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before rolling; this helps the proteins bind and prevents the balls from falling apart in the pan.
